Low molecular weight MPEG-assisted organic synthesis

Abstract

A toolkit of low molecular weight MPEG-supported coupling agents (MIIDQ, MEDCI), reagents for the Mitsunobu reaction (MDEAD, MTPP), an alternative to diazomethane, and scavengers can be used in the solution-phase synthesis of amides, esters and ureas and are easily removed after use by solid-phase extraction (MSPE) using normal silica.
